It is one of the three most famous bridges of Hokkaido. It connects the city center of Asahikawa to the northern suburbs. It is crossing Ishikari River. The Bridge was built in 1932 with imported steel from Germany. It is still the original building without any changes. In 2004 the bridge was added to the Hokkaido Heritage List.
Asahikawa is the second largest city of Hokkaido. It has the most days with snowfall of all Japanese cities.
